The carbon monoxide market in Indonesia is driven by the increasing industrial activities, urbanization, and automotive sector growth. The demand for carbon monoxide is mainly driven by its use in various industries such as chemical manufacturing, metallurgy, and electronics. Additionally, the rising awareness regarding the importance of air quality monitoring and emissions control in the country is also contributing to the market growth. The market is characterized by the presence of key players offering a diverse range of carbon monoxide products and solutions to cater to the specific requirements of different industries. Government regulations aimed at reducing air pollution and promoting sustainable development are further expected to drive the growth of the carbon monoxide market in Indonesia in the coming years.

In the Indonesia carbon monoxide market, some key challenges include limited awareness about the dangers of carbon monoxide poisoning among the general population, lack of stringent regulations mandating carbon monoxide detectors in residential and commercial buildings, and limited availability of affordable and reliable carbon monoxide detection technology. Additionally, there is a lack of comprehensive data on carbon monoxide exposure levels and related health impacts in Indonesia, which hinders efforts to address the issue effectively. Furthermore, the presence of informal and unregulated sectors in the market may lead to substandard or counterfeit carbon monoxide detection devices entering the market, posing a risk to consumers. Overall, addressing these challenges will require coordinated efforts from government agencies, industry stakeholders, and public awareness campaigns to improve carbon monoxide safety standards in Indonesia.

In Indonesia, government policies related to the carbon monoxide market primarily focus on reducing emissions and improving air quality. The country has implemented regulations and initiatives such as the National Action Plan for Reducing Greenhouse Gas Emissions, which aims to reduce carbon monoxide emissions from various sectors. Additionally, Indonesia has set emission standards for vehicles and industrial activities to limit the amount of carbon monoxide released into the atmosphere. The government also encourages the use of cleaner technologies and renewable energy sources to decrease carbon monoxide levels. These policies reflect Indonesia`s commitment to addressing environmental challenges and promoting sustainable development in the country.
